One of GEN’s hallmark initiatives is Global Entrepreneurship Week (GEW), celebrated each November in over 170 countries. GEW is more than just a celebration, it is a movement that ignites entrepreneurship at the grassroots level while fostering international collaboration. During GEW, thousands of activities are hosted globally, including pitch contests, workshops, policy discussions, and innovation showcases. Startups benefit from access to local and international mentors, policy leaders, and industry influencers. The weeklong event also provides exposure to emerging trends and startup tools that can transform business ideas into viable ventures. For many young businesses, GEW is a launchpad that connects them to global opportunities and reinforces the legitimacy of entrepreneurship as a path to prosperity.

Another standout initiative is the Entrepreneurship World Cup (EWC), a global competition powered by GEN. EWC is one of the largest and most diverse pitch competitions in the world, although not represented locally, it is open to entrepreneurs at all stages, from idea to scale. Participants receive access to virtual training, pitch coaching, and a global support community before they even take the stage. Finalists win cash prizes and in-kind support, including cloud services, marketing help, and advisory services. EWC not only rewards excellence but also equips entrepreneurs with tools to refine their business models and communicate their value effectively. African startups, in particular, have increasingly gained global recognition through this platform, putting local innovations on the world map.

GEN’s Startup Nations Summit is another critical event, especially for policy-makers and ecosystem leaders who shape the environment within which startups operate. This event brings together government leaders, researchers, and entrepreneurs to explore policy frameworks that drive innovation and entrepreneurship. For startups, this summit offers insight into how policies are formed and how they can actively engage with governments to remove barriers to growth. The resulting policy dialogues lead to actionable reforms that benefit entrepreneurial ecosystems in both developed and emerging markets.
